As a both a horror nerd and a Harry Potter nerd, I've been looking forward to James Watkins' 'The Woman in Black' for some time. The film was produced by the legendary Hammer Studios and stars Daniel Radcliffe in his first post-Potter film. From the trailers and all the marketing material so far, the movie looks downright creepy despite its PG-13 rating. It just had its London debut and the reviews have been largely positive. Recently a new poster was released for the film and, although its a bit dark (obscuring some of the finer detail), it too is quite eerie. Take a look a the poster and let us know what you think.

'The Woman in Black' opens stateside February 3rd
